My choices:
1. Melkbelly - PITH
2. Jackie Lynn - Jacqueline
3. Fiona Apple - Fetch The Bolt Cutters
4. Stay Inside - Viewing
5. Hamilton Leithauser - The Loves Of Your Life
Melkbelly ticks all my boxes of 90s female indie rock. I can hear some influences of Throwing Muses a lot of The Breeders but ironically not Belly. Excellent album and I’ve really enjoyed putting it on during my commute to work and back home. Melkbelly is my joint top with Jackie Lynn. Tossed a coin and they won.
Jackie Lynn. I didn’t realise that she’s Circuits Dea Yeux. Love this album. Wispy, mellow, soulful, ethereal electro-pop. The album crosses quite a few genres. Brilliant.
The Fiona Apple record is very good. Heard it through three or four times and enjoyed it. Actually it’s an unyielding masterpiece. No music has ever sounded quite like it (except TuneYards).
Stay Inside. Very apt named band for current times. For fans of Trail Of Dead and Idlewild, that sort of thing.
Hamilton Leithauser. In the absence of The Walkmen this is the next best thing.
